Transaction dab66851de160595139ec049df330ddee1dc8febc45f17707ac1c54c1a493879
1 Input
1 Output
-
dab66851de160595139ec049df330ddee1dc8febc45f17707ac1c54c1a493879:0
- value
- 342439
- script pubkey
- OP_0 OP_PUSHBYTES_20 4caf5e7dbfeb8bf28acf8a5202dafbe246977c94
- address
- bc1qfjh4uldlaw9l9zk03ffq9khmufrfwly5tkzz49